CVE-2023-22899: Medium severity zip4j vulnerability

Published Jan 10, 2023
·
Updated

Zip4j through 2.11.2, as used in Threema and other products, does not always check the MAC when decrypting a ZIP archive.

Frequently Asked Questions

1

What is CVE-2023-22899?

CVE-2023-22899 is a vulnerability in the Zip4j library, version 2.11.2 and earlier, which is used in Threema and other products. It allows an attacker to bypass MAC checks when decrypting a ZIP archive.

2

What is the severity of CVE-2023-22899?

CVE-2023-22899 has a severity rating of medium and a CVSS score of 5.9.

3

How does CVE-2023-22899 affect Zip4j and other products?

CVE-2023-22899 affects Zip4j version 2.11.2 and earlier, and any products that use this vulnerable version of Zip4j are also affected.

4

How can I fix CVE-2023-22899?

To fix CVE-2023-22899, you need to update Zip4j to version 2.11.3 or later.

5

What is the CWE category of CVE-2023-22899?

CVE-2023-22899 belongs to the CWE category 346: Origin Validation Error.
